    The best Brussels sprouts
    Gia N.

    Big Lug Canteen delivers a memorable meal from start to finish -- friendly, unpretentious service, a warm neighborhood vibe, and two standout dishes that I'll be ordering again. The Brussels sprouts are an absolute triumph: perfectly blistered with a caramelized exterior and tender interior, dressed in a harmonious balance of bright acidity and savory depth. Little crunchy bits and a subtle smoky char add texture, while a finishing sprinkle (and a hint of something sweet-salty) elevates them from simple side to a show-stealer. The Korean salmon is equally impressive. The fish arrives flaky and moist with a richly glazed crust that carries sweet, spicy, and umami notes in perfect proportion. Layers of flavor -- gochujang-forward heat, sesame brightness, and a touch of citrus -- play against the salmon's natural richness without overpowering it. It's plated thoughtfully, with complementary sides that keep each bite balanced. If you're at Big Lug Canteen, don't pass up those two dishes -- they demonstrate skilled technique, bold yet nuanced seasoning, and a real sense of care in the kitchen. Great food, relaxed atmosphere, solid value. Highly recommended.

    Cheese Curds
    Kendell M.

    This place exceeded my expectations! Overall, the food was delicious and the indoor/outdoor element they provide is awesome. I ordered the 12 wings, 6 spicy garlic and 6 hot. The spicy garlic had great flavor and I would go with these for all of the wings next time. The hot wings definitely had heat, but hardly any flavor to the sauce. They were still good size wings, while not being overly large where you get the fat and grizzle. Highly recommend the wings. The cheese curds were the hit at the table. They come out hot, they portion size is definitely shareable among 3-4 people, and the flavor is outstanding. It's a perfect starter. Others at my table got a fish sandwich, which I believe was the weekly special at the time. They loved it and said they would come back just for that. The weekly special rotates and items come on/off the menu, so if you see something you like posted, be sure to come in and get it! You can sit inside or outside. Either way, there was plenty of staff waiting tables. The staff is very friendly and very helpful with any questions on the drinks or food menu. Come check out Big Lug Canteen! I would think this place gets packed on your favorite team's gamedays.

    Ally R.

    I didn't come here for months after 1 bad experience with my food and my opinion has completely changed. I've been back 3x and Everytime has been 5 stars and my friends all really loved their food as well. Every staff member I've encountered was nice, food comes out quick, the restaurant offers seating upstairs if you're over 21 that's really cool and the patio space out back is large and good for groups. Plenty of seating. The Willie's salad is a 10/10, I got the full and was stuffed, but there was still plenty for my husband to eat. I tried his Philly cheesesteak (which I typically hate) and it was actually delicious. I was shocked! The hand cut fries are crispy in a good way and they have plenty of tasty dipping sauces to choose from. In addition to all of this, Big Lug offers daily drink specials and a lunch menu. Service & food have been so consistent this might be my new go-to spot for taking visitors!

    Is Big Lug wheelchair accessible? Thanks!

    Our downstairs dining, bar and beer garden are wheelchair accessible, but unfortunately our upstairs is not.
